搜索
编程论坛
→
开发语言
→
『 C语言论坛 』
→ C语言 基础知识
标题:
C语言 基础知识
只看楼主
wdy1999
等 级:
新手上路
帖 子:34
专家分:0
注 册:2016-10-23
结帖率:
62.5%
楼主
已结贴
√
问题点数:10 回复次数:3
C语言 基础知识
typedef struct Node
{
int data;
struct Node *left,*right;
}BiTNode,*BinTree;
想知道 BiTNode,*BinTree;是什么意思?
搜索更多相关主题的帖子:
基础知识
C语言
2017-04-22 15:59
bjut_Allen
来 自:平乐园工业技术学校
等 级:
蜘蛛侠
威 望:
8
帖 子:323
专家分:1223
注 册:2016-10-16
第
2
楼
得分:5
typedef
struct Node
{
...
}BiTNode,*BinTree;
自定义一个结构体类型叫BiTNode
自定义一个结构体类型指针叫*BinTree
Code is my life.
2017-04-22 16:51
wdy1999
等 级:
新手上路
帖 子:34
专家分:0
注 册:2016-10-23
第
3
楼
得分:0
那这个呢T=(BinTree)malloc(sizeof(BiTNode))。
似懂非懂
2017-04-22 17:21
炎天
来 自:桃花岛
等 级:
贵宾
威 望:
29
帖 子:1218
专家分:4986
注 册:2016-9-15
第
4
楼
得分:5
struct Node * T;
T = (BinTree)malloc(sizeof(BiTNode)) 这个相当于 T = (struct Node *)malloc(sizeof(struct Node));
为指针T 申请分配这么sizeof(struct Node)多的空间, 并返回(struct Node *)类型
早知做人那么辛苦! 当初不应该下凡
2017-04-22 17:41
4
1/1页
1
参与讨论请移步原网站贴子:
https://bbs.bccn.net/thread-476340-1-1.html
关于我们
|
广告合作
|
编程中国
|
清除Cookies
|
TOP
|
手机版
编程中国
版权所有,并保留所有权利。
Powered by
Discuz
, Processed in 0.452084 second(s), 7 queries.
Copyright©2004-2025, BCCN.NET, All Rights Reserved